Manxman claims top spot in Dudley for Ribble Rebellion
Isle of Man professional cyclist Matthew Bostock has secured his second win of this year's British Cycling National Circuit Series.
The Ribble Rebellion rider took top spot in a frantic sprint finish during the fourth and latest round of the competition in the Dudley Grand Prix last Friday (12 July).
Joining him on the podium was Saint Piran's Rhys Britton in second and Robert Scott of TEKKERZ CC in third.
Elsewhere in the series so far, Bostock also took first place in the first round at the Otley Grand Prix on 26 June before placing highly again - this time in fifth - at the following Ilkley Grand Prix two days later (28 June).
The Manxman joined Ribble Rebellion this season having previously raced for the Bolton Equities Black Spoke team which folded in late 2023.
